The music on this CD has come about after probably the busiest period of my career in terms of live gigs with my band. As a result I've needed something of a change.

Inspiration for the electric guitar can be hard to find away from the stage, with the nerves and adrenalin an audience can bring. So, here is an album of music composed almost entirely for acoustic guitar. I've found this change of pace extremely refreshing and it has enhanced my love of the instrument even more, hence the reason behind the albums title.

During the recording and mixing process, very little has been added in the way of effects or eq, relying more on the quality of instrument and mic positioning etc. Other than reverb and compression, I've tried to maintain as true a representation of the guitars natural tone as possible.

all guitar solos were either first or second takes.
